Mesothelioma

Mesothelioma is a malignant (cancer) condition that affects the tissue of the chest cavity as well as the lungs. It can also occur in the peritoneum which is the thin layer of tissue that lines the abdomen. It is caused by exposure to asbestos, a group of fibers that were once used for insulation and fire-retardant material. The cancer typically takes 15 or more years to develop, and it can affect people of any age.

Trust funds for asbestos are the financial options available to asbestos-related victims. Asbestos producers have set up these trusts in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ection. They are protected from lawsuits but requires that they contribute to the trust. The trustee is responsible for managing the trust and deciding the amount of money to be paid to victims. Individuals may have the option to file claims for compensation with more than one asbestos trust fund.

The timeline for a trust fund payout varies depending on the case. A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will assist you in filing for an expedited review, which will ensure that your claim is processed quicker. A review that is expedited typically provides a fixed payout amount dependent on the type of asbestos-related disease diagnosed. Your attorney can also request an individual review. This is a more thorough review of your case and assigns your diagnosis a unique value.

Individual reviews typically take longer than expedited reviews, but they are able to take into account more of the specific circumstances that surround your case. These include your employment background and the type of asbestos you were exposed to, which could result in a higher payout than the amounts offered through the expedited review process.
